Freudenberg Battery Power Systems LLC is Hiring a Remote Battery Lifetime Analyst

Empowering people, creating technology. Responsibilities: Planning, development, evaluation, and data analysis of lifetime testing. Develop cell degradation models and battery lifetime models for FBPS battery products. Perform lifetime and warranty analysis for FBPS products in a variety of applications and markets using lifetime models, statistical analysis, and other methods. Document and present findings and results of lifetime and warranty analysis. Analyze battery reliability and durability with varying operating conditions. Acquire, process, and analyze field data to determine battery and cell performance from beginning to end-of-life conditions. Assist in developing equivalent-circuit models to estimate battery electrical performance under different usage conditions. Assist in creating and supporting documentation of FBPS products for its internal use and its customers. Support Sales and Application Engineering teams in sizing systems and defining system architectures. Assist the cell technology team in testing, modeling, and analyzing batteries using different cell characterization techniques. Qualifications: Advanced degree, Ph.D. preferred, in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Chemical Engineering, Reliability Engineering, Applied Physics, Mathematics, or related fields. Knowledge and experience in battery characterization and modeling. Knowledge and experience of MATLAB/Simulink and other programming languages useful for data analysis, data visualization, and modeling purposes. Experience in advanced data analysis and simulation techniques such as stochastic models, Monte Carlo simulations, and uncertainty propagation is strongly preferred. Knowledge and experience in reliability engineering, risk analysis, and reliability modeling such as probabilistic and physics of failure modeling is preferred. Competency in advanced numerical and statistical methods. Basic understanding of lithium-ion batteries and energy storage systems. Strong communication skills, verbal and written.
